PackageDescription | MIT Photonic-Bands development files The MIT Photonic-Bands package is a free program for computing the band structures (dispersion relations) and electromagnetic modes of periodic dielectric structures, on both serial and parallel computers. It was developed by Steven G. Johnson at MIT in the Joannopoulos Ab Initio Physics group, and designed to study photonic crystal structures. . This package contains the header files for development of own software. |
